Arthur Beiser is a scholar working on Astronomy and Astrophysics, Molecular Biology and Nuclear and High Energy Physics.
According to data from OpenAlex, Arthur Beiser has authored 41 papers receiving a total of 2.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ics, 5 papers in Molecular Biology and 5 papers in Nuclear and High Energy Physics. Recurrent topics in Arthur Beiser’s work include Solar and Space Plasma Dynamics (7 papers), Geomagnetism and Paleomagnetism Studies (5 papers) and Astrophysics and Cosmic Phenomena (3 papers). Arthur Beiser is often cited by papers focused on Solar and Space Plasma Dynamics (7 papers), Geomagnetism and Paleomagnetism Studies (5 papers) and Astrophysics and Cosmic Phenomena (3 papers). Arthur Beiser collaborates with scholars based in United States. Arthur Beiser's co-authors include Wolfgang Yourgrau, C. W. Allen, Thomas L. Heath, R. K. Soberman and S. Mandelstam and has published in prestigious journals such as Reviews of Modern Physics,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res and Physics Today.
